The P6KE11CAE3/TR13 belongs to the category of transient voltage suppressor diodes.
These diodes are used to protect electronic circuits from voltage spikes and transients by diverting excess current away from sensitive components.
The P6KE11CAE3/TR13 is typically available in a DO-15 package.
The essence of the P6KE11CAE3/TR13 lies in its ability to provide reliable overvoltage protection for electronic circuits.
These diodes are commonly packaged in reels or tubes, with quantities varying based on manufacturer specifications.
The P6KE11CAE3/TR13 features a standard axial lead configuration with two leads for easy integration into circuit designs.
The P6KE11CAE3/TR13 operates by shunting excess voltage away from sensitive components when a transient event occurs, thereby protecting the circuit from damage.
